USB: cypress_m8: fix port-data memory leak



Fix port-data memory leak by replacing attach and release with
port_probe and port_remove.

Since commit 0998d063 (device-core: Ensure drvdata = NULL when no
driver is bound) the port private data is no longer freed at release as
it is no longer accessible.

Compile-only tested.
